Elder Glenn Jones leads an interactive Sunday school class on the topic of Trinity Reformed Church and the legacy of covenant succession that has brought us here to the 21st Century in the Communion of Reformed Evangelical Churches. This week included topics of recent CREC history, Reformed Catholicity, Confessionalism, Covenant Theology, Dispensational Theology, and why it is so important to understand these issues and talk through them. This is week one of a five week study on TRC Distinctives.
